What is the climate like in George Town?

George Town enjoys a Mediterranean‑influenced oceanic climate with mild, relatively dry summers and cool, wetter winters; average highs range from about 21 °C in summer to 13 °C in winter

What community events might I experience living in George Town?

Residents can enjoy events such as the Tamar Valley Folk Festival in January, the Steampunk Tasmania Festival, and the annual New Year’s Eve Extravaganza hosted by local community groups
